深入探讨加密算法的种类及其优缺点
63
0
0
0
加密算法的分类
选择加密算法时的考量
总结
在当今的数字化时代,信息安全的重视程度日益提高,尤其是有关数据保护和隐私的议题备受关注。在这片复杂且多变的技术领域,加密算法作为保护数据的基石,其多样性和特性逐渐显现出重要性。本文将深入探讨各种加密算法的种类及其优缺点,帮助专业人士在实际工作中更加合理地选择和应用。
加密算法的分类
对称加密:这种加密方式使用相同的密钥进行加密和解密,常见的算法有AES(高级加密标准)、DES(数据加密标准)。
- 优点:对称加密在速度上通常更快,适合大数据量的加密。
- 缺点:密钥管理困难,一旦密钥泄露,数据安全随之失效。
非对称加密:非对称加密使用一对密钥,公钥加密与私钥解密,常见的算法有RSA和ECC(椭圆曲线加密)。
- 优点:密钥管理更为安全,一般不需要在网络上共享私钥。
- 缺点:加密和解密速度相对较慢,不适合大数据量的加密。
哈希算法:哈希算法并不用于加密,而是用于数据完整性校验,常见的算法有SHA(安全哈希算法)。
- 优点:能有效识别数据更改,速度极快。
- 缺点:不可逆,若需要恢复数据内容,需要辅助工具。
选择加密算法时的考量
为了在不同环境下做出最佳选择,专业人士需考虑以下几点:
- 数据类型:数据的敏感程度和性质决定了所需的安全级别,不同类型的数据可能需要不同的加密方式。
- 性能需求:在高并发的应用场景中,对称加密的速度优势尤为明显。
- 法规遵循:在某些行业,如金融和医疗,可能会有特定的法律法规要求使用特定的加密算法。
总结
无论是对称加密还是非对称加密,在保护信息的同时,了解其优缺点以及在特定情境下的适用性是至关重要的。希望本文的分析能为业内人士提供参考,在实际应用中选择合适的加密技术,以增强数据保护的有效性。